BBC News at Five

The BBC News at Five is an hour long news programme broadcast from Monday to Friday at 17:00 on the BBC News channel. The programme is fronted by BBC News at Ten anchor Huw Edwards from Monday-Thursday, the Friday edition is fronted by Gavin Esler. The show includes a detailed look at the news, as well as analysis with guests and business, sport and weather updates.
